How to Make Peach Crumb Bars

  1. Preheat the o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F. Prepare a 9×13-inch pan by lining it with foil or parchment paper, then spray it with non-stick spray to prevent sticking.

  2. Mix the crust: In a mixing bowl, combine granulated sugar, baking powder, all-purpose flour, ground cinnamon, and salt. Using a hand mixer or a stand mixer with the paddle attachment, add the cold butter, egg, and vanilla. Mix on low until the mixture becomes crumbly, with small pieces of butter evenly distributed throughout.

  3. Press the crust: Take a little more than half of this crumbly mixture and dump it into your prepared pan. With your hands or the bottom of a measuring cup, press the dough evenly across the bottom of the pan, creating a firm base for your bars.

  4. Prepare the filling: In a separate bowl, gently stir together the sliced peaches, granulated sugar, cornstarch, and freshly squeezed lemon juice. Adjust the amount of lemon juice based on the ripeness of your peaches. Combine until everything is evenly coated.

  5. Layer the ingredients: Evenly spread the peach mixture over the crust in the pan. Then, crumble the remaining dough over the top, ensuring it covers the peaches generously for that delightful topping.

  6. Bake to perfection: Place the pan in the oven and bake for approximately 45 minutes. Look for a light golden brown topping and bubbling peach juices as indicators of doneness. Once baked, transfer the pan to a cooling rack and let it cool completely before slicing into squares.

Tips for the Best Peach Crumb Bars

  • Choose ripe peaches: Select peaches that are slightly soft to the touch and fragrant for the best flavor in your Peach Crumb Bars.
  • Don’t skip chilling: Ensure your butter is cold before mixing; this helps achieve that flaky texture in the crust and avoids a greasy result.
  • Adjust lemon wisely: The juiciness of peaches can vary, so start with less lemon juice; you can always add more if needed for balance.
  • Watch the baking time: Keep an eye on the bars as they bake; the perfect time is when the top is golden brown and the peach juices are bubbling.
  • Cool before cutting: Let the bars cool completely before slicing; this allows the filling to set and makes for cleaner, prettier squares.

How to Store and Freeze Peach Crumb Bars

Room Temperature: Store leftover Peach Crumb B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days to keep their texture and flavor intact.

Fridge: For longer storage, keep them in the refrigerator, where they will stay fresh for up to 5 days. Just make sure they’re well covered to prevent drying out.

Freezer: You can freeze Peach Crumb Bars for up to 3 months.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and then place them in an airtight container or a freezer bag to avoid freezer burn.

Reheating: When ready to enjoy, simply thaw in the refrigerator overnight or reheat directly from the freezer in the microwave for a quick treat!

What should I do if my peach filling is too runny?
If your peach filling turns out runny, don’t worry! It might just need a bit more cornstarch. When preparing the filling, gently mix in another 1/2 tablespoon of cornstarch and let it sit for about 10 minutes. This allows the cornstarch to absorb some of the excess juice. Once this is done, you can layer it onto the crust. Baking the bars until bubbly will also help achieve that thicker consistency.

Ingredients
  

Crust Ingredients
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up cold unsalted butter Make sure it's cold!
  • 1 large egg Acts as binding agent
  • 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
Peach Filling Ingredients
  • 4 cups fresh peaches Ripe and juicy
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ar For sweetening filling
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ch Thickens peach juices
  • 1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lemon juice Brightens flavor
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on Hints of spice

Equipment

  • mixing bowl
  • Measuring cups
  • hand mixer
  • Baking Pan

Method
 

Directions
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F and prepare a 9×13-inch pan by lining it with foil or parchment paper.
  2. In a mixing bowl, combine granulated sugar, baking powder, all-purpose flour, ground cinnamon, and salt. Add cold butter, egg, and vanilla, mixing on low until crumbly.
  3. Press a little more than half of the crumbly mixture into the bottom of the prepared pan to form a crust.
  4. Gently mix sliced peaches, granulated sugar, cornstarch, and lemon juice in a separate bowl until coated.
  5. Spread the peach mixture over the crust and crumble the remaining dough over the top.
  6. Bake for approximately 45 minutes until the topping is golden brown and juices are bubbling. Cool completely before slicing.
